About this course

Analytical integration of complex functions can quickly become overwhelming when done by hand. This text-only course provides a clear, step-by-step pathway to modeling and solving these sophisticated mathematical problems using Python's powerful symbolic mathematics library, SymPy. You will start with the absolute fundamentals of SymPy syntax, variable definition, and basic calculus operations before moving on to advanced complex integration. By the end of this course, you will be able to confidently write Python scripts to evaluate complex integrals, verify manual calculations, and automate mathematical proofs. What you will learn: Understand the core principles of symbolic computation and SymPy setup; Define complex variables and construct complex-valued functions in Python; Perform symbolic integration of complex functions using definite and indefinite methods; Apply Taylor series expansions to approximate and analyze intricate functions; Configure versatile parameter options to handle singularities and boundary conditions; Verify and review mathematical solutions using automated script-based checks. We begin with foundational definitions and key terminology of complex analysis and symbolic programming, ensuring you have a solid grasp of the basics before moving into practical coding exercises. This course is designed for math students, educators, and data professionals who want to automate mathematical verification. No prior experience with SymPy or advanced Python is required, though a basic understanding of introductory calculus and Python syntax is helpful. Start mastering symbolic mathematics today.
